Understanding Steel Frame Building Systems

Steel Frame Building Systems represent a contemporary approach to construction that utilizes steel as the primary structural material. These systems are designed to provide unparalleled strength and durability while allowing for flexible design options. The key feature of these systems is the use of steel framing members, including columns, beams, and trusses, to support the building's structure. Steel Frame Building Systems can be employed in a wide range of building types, from residential and commercial structures to industrial facilities.


Key Features of Steel Frame Building Systems

Structural Integrity: Steel Frame Building Systems offer exceptional structural stability, making them suitable for buildings of varying sizes and complexities. The strength of steel ensures the ability to withstand adverse weather conditions and seismic forces.


Versatility in Design: Steel's malleability allows for diverse architectural designs, accommodating both traditional and contemporary styles. This adaptability is essential for meeting the aesthetic preferences and functional requirements of different projects.


Efficient Construction: The precision engineering of steel components and the use of standardized sections enable rapid construction. This efficiency translates to reduced construction time and cost savings.


Sustainability: Steel is a highly recyclable material, making Steel Frame Building Systems an environmentally responsible choice. Additionally, the durability of steel structures contributes to longevity and reduced maintenance needs.


Fire Resistance: Steel has excellent fire-resistant properties, enhancing the safety of buildings constructed using Steel Frame Building Systems.
